This thesis provides an overview of fundamental issues specific to photovoltaic systems, starting with building of the photovoltaic cell, description of dedicated measurement systems for photoelectric quantum efficiency and the description of technological equipment, process controls and measurement equipment, our own detailed solutions to obtain nanostructured materials support for photovoltaic cell, photovoltaic cell target material and photovoltaic cell device and results. The work was supported by national research projects carried out within teams of CMIM, IOEL and INFLPR and an important role in developing this thesis had the project called "Intelligent design of flexible photovoltaic components with maximized photoelectric conversion efficiency ". This paper materialize three years concerns of the author in the development of new photovoltaic cell test solution, the results of scientific research, conducted at the Polytechnic University of Bucharest, as scholarship of POSDRU Programme 7713 - Competitive preparing of doctoral students , are disseminated in articles, as author and co-author, published in journals and proceedings of scientific meetings.
